Maison >interface Web >tutoriel HTML >Comment rendre les zones de texte telles que la saisie de formulaire en lecture seule et non modifiables dans la production de pages HTML_HTML/Xhtml_Web
Parfois, nous souhaitons que la zone de texte du formulaire soit en lecture seule afin que l'utilisateur ne puisse pas modifier les informations qu'elle contient. Par exemple, dans le contenu de , le mot « Chine » ne peut pas être modifié. Pour résumer, les modalités de mise en œuvre sont les suivantes.
Méthode 1 : onfocus=this.blur() Quitte le focus lorsque la souris ne peut pas être placée
Méthode 2 : lecture seule
Méthode 3 : désactivé
Exemple complet :
disabled="true " Le texte deviendra gris et ne pourra pas être modifié.
readOnly="true" Le texte ne changera pas de couleur et n'est pas modifiable
entrée de blindage CSS :
Là il y en a deux La première méthode : désactivé="disabled" est définie de telle sorte que l'élément d'entrée désactivé n'est ni disponible ni cliquable. Deuxièmement : readonly="readonly" les champs en lecture seule ne peuvent pas être modifiés. Cependant, les utilisateurs peuvent toujours utiliser la touche de tabulation pour basculer vers le champ et sélectionner ou copier son texte ;